The Dirty Secret of "Reliable" Grid Power
Utility companies will tell you grid reliability’s at 99.98%. But here's the thing: That 0.02% downtime translates to 1.75 hours/year. For a poultry processor running $8,000/hour chill chains? That’s potentially $14,000 in lost inventory. Now imagine quarterly outages…
How Renewable Microgrid EPC Solves Energy Instability
Enter the commercial-scale renewable microgrid EPC model—a turnkey approach blending engineering, procurement, and construction. It’s not just about slapping solar panels on roofs anymore. The magic happens when you combine four elements:
- Solar PV systems with smart tracking
- Lithium-ion battery banks with 6-hour discharge
- AI-driven energy management systems
- Diesel generators (used maybe 3 days/year)
A recent Walmart deployment in Colorado Springs demonstrates this hybrid approach. During January 2024’s polar vortex, their microgrid operated at 92% renewable penetration while neighboring businesses relied on diesel trucks.
Anatomy of a Modern Microgrid System
Let’s break down what makes these systems tick. At the core, you’ve got bidirectional inverters handling the dance between DC storage and AC consumption. But the real game-changer? Software that predicts weather patterns 72 hours out. Imagine algorithms telling your batteries, “Hey, charge up now—there’s a cloud front arriving Thursday.”
“Our EMS paid for itself in 14 months through peak shaving alone,” said a California hospital CFO. “Who knew avoiding 4pm grid charges could be this profitable?”
Proving the Financial Viability (No Greenwashing Allowed)
Upfront costs scare people off—I get it. A 2MW system might run $5-7 million. But here's the kicker: With the new 48E tax credits, you’re basically getting a 30% discount. Pair that with 20-year PPAs, and suddenly we're talking 6-year payback periods in high-utility-cost states.
| Component | Typical Cost | Project Lifespan |
|---|---|---|
| Solar PV | $1.2/W | 25+ years |
| BESS | $400/kWh | 15 years |
| Controls | $150k | 10 years |
Navigating the Rocky Road to Energy Independence
Permitting remains the Achilles' heel. A New Jersey warehouse project in Q4 2023 took 11 months for approvals—longer than construction! But savvy EPC firms are combating this with digital twin simulations that show fire marshals exactly how fail-safes operate during emergencies.
Here’s an insider tip: Always negotiate interconnection agreements early. Utilities are getting swamped with distributed energy resource applications. In Massachusetts, some projects are being queued into 2026. Crazy, right?
